Cookie Notice
| Mounting Type: | Rubber Mount |
| Fitting Position: | Right Front |
| Weight [kg]: | 1.7 |
| FORD: | 4 613 134 |
| FORD: | 4 347 762 |
| MAZDA: | YL8Z-6068-AA |
| MAZDA: | EC01-39-060C |
| MAZDA: | EC01-39-060B |
| MAZDA: | EC01-39-060A |
| MAZDA: | EC01-39-060 |
| MAZDA: | 4095789 |